Reasoning – Box Puzzle (Easy Method, Tricks & Practice Questions)

Box stacking puzzle concept

Box puzzle questions involve arranging boxes in a stack (top to bottom or bottom to top). You need to follow clues carefully to find correct positions.


Types of Box Puzzle

  • Top to bottom arrangement
  • Bottom to top arrangement
  • Boxes with colors or numbers

Basic Rule

  • Top = highest position
  • Bottom = lowest position
  • Count positions carefully

Step-by-Step Method

  • Draw vertical boxes (like a stack)
  • Place fixed positions first
  • Use clues one by one
  • Fill remaining positions logically

Easy Example

A, B, C, D are placed in a stack.
A is above B.
C is below B.
D is at the bottom.

Step 1: D at bottom

Step 2: C above D

Step 3: B above C

Step 4: A above B

Final Order (Top to Bottom):
A – B – C – D ✔


Important Terms

  • Above → higher position
  • Below → lower position
  • Immediately above → just one position above

Practice Question

A, B, C, D, E are stacked.
A is above B.
C is below B.
D is above A.
E is at the bottom.

Question: Who is at the top?


Answer

Final Order: D – A – B – C – E
Top: D ✔


Quick Tricks

  • Start with top/bottom clues
  • Use vertical diagram
  • Follow clues step-by-step

Final Tip

Box puzzles are easy if you visualize the stack clearly. Always draw and solve step-by-step.
